- Today
- Total
CODE CAVE
안녕하세요! 이젠 개발자가 아니어도 한 번쯤은 들어봤을 법한 'Git'이라는 개념, 혹시 아직도 낯설게 느껴지시나요? 아니면 '그냥 하면 되는 거 아니야?' 하고 넘어가셨던 분들도 계실 거예요. 저도 처음엔 그랬답니다! 😂 하지만 Git을 제대로 알고 나면 개발 협업이 얼마나 편해지는지 깨닫게 되는 순간이 옵니다. 왜 Git을 사용해야 할까?개발을 하다 보면 이런 경험 한 번쯤 있으실 거예요. 열심히 코드를 짰는데, 갑자기 예전 버전으로 돌아가고 싶다거나, 다른 팀원과 함께 작업해야 하는데 코드가 꼬여서 멘붕이 온다거나... 😱 이럴 때 Git이 빛을 발합니다! Git은 '버전 관리 시스템(Version Control System, VCS)'의 한 종류로, 코드의 변경 이력을 기록하고 관리해서 언제든..
안녕하세요~ 오늘은 코딩 라이프를 한층 더 즐겁게 만들어 줄 아주 유용한 기술, 바로 '웹 스크래핑'에 대해 이야기해보려고 해요. 웹 스크래핑이라고 하면 뭔가 복잡하고 어려울 것 같다고요? 하지만 파이썬의 requests 라이브러리만 있다면, 웹 페이지의 데이터를 마치 내 것처럼 쓱싹 가져올 수 있다는 사실!예전에 제가 어떤 프로젝트를 진행할 때였어요. 웹 페이지에 흩어져 있는 수많은 데이터를 일일이 손으로 복사해서 정리해야 하는 상황이었죠. 생각만 해도 아찔하죠? ㅠㅠ 그때 requests 라이브러리를 처음 접하게 되었고, 마치 마법처럼 필요한 데이터를 자동으로 가져오는 걸 보고 정말 깜짝 놀랐답니다! 그때부터 저의 코딩 생활은 한층 더 윤택해졌달까요? 여러분도 이 requests의 매력에 푹 빠지게 ..
안녕하세요! 개발자라면 한 번쯤은 들어봤을 법한 '가상 환경'이라는 개념, 혹시 아직도 낯설게 느껴지시나요? 아니면 '그냥 하면 되는 거 아니야?' 하고 넘어가셨던 분들도 계실 거예요. 저도 처음엔 그랬답니다! 😂하지만 파이썬 개발을 하다 보면 이 가상 환경이 얼마나 소중한 존재인지 깨닫게 되는 순간이 옵니다. 마치 나만의 깨끗한 작업 공간을 만드는 것과 같다고 할까요? 오늘은 이 파이썬 가상 환경이 왜 필요하고, 어떻게 설정하고 사용하는지 쉽고 친근하게 알려드릴게요!🚀 왜 가상 환경을 사용해야 할까?파이썬 프로젝트를 진행하다 보면 다양한 라이브러리(패키지)들을 사용하게 됩니다. 예를 들어, 어떤 프로젝트에서는 Django 2.x 버전을 쓰고, 다른 프로젝트에서는 Django 3.x 버전을 써야 할 ..